Got this one that's been laying on the shelf for several years. 

It's a billet core solid flat tappet, so you'll have to run DLC coated tool steel lifters. 

265/278 @ .050", 108 LSA, .715" gross lift with 1.76 rocker.

Steel distributor gear.  No issues, build just never got off the ground. 

For spring loads, you need to be at 200/500.  Use quality DLC coated tool steel lifters.

Cam showed Fri, thanks.

So, Brent how do you think this cam will work in a 494 ci motor, with Jays Ported Tunnel Ports.

Motor specs: 4.300 x 4.250
Head specs: 8mm Hollow Stems x 2.300 Int x 5/16 x 1.735 exh
The seats were cut with a 5 angle valve job,
and I went with 45 deg angle seats.

Intake Flow Numbers
Lift        Flow
.400     258.16 
.500     308.48     
.600     356.53   
.700     390.40
.800     411.79
.900     425.16

TP Exh Flow Numbers
Lift      Flow
.100    58
.200    119
.300    181
.400    208
.500    229
.600    240
.700    244
.800    247
                                               
The chamber bore size's, I had opened up to 4.300" to help to relieve
the Int & Exh shrouding to help with flow. Unfortunately, it was done
after the heads had already been flowed, so the current numbers 
could be slightly increased.
